Planting Calendar for Red Hot Pokers

Frost tolerance for red hot pokers: Very tolerant of frost.
When to plant: Up to 7 weeks before last frost.

You can plant red hot pokers earlier in the year because they are one of those plants that can tolerate quite a bit of cold weather.

The earliest that you can plant red hot pokers in Alpharetta is February. However, you really should wait until March if you don't want to take any chances.

The last month that you can plant red hot pokers and expect a good harvest is probably September. You probably don't want to wait any later than that or else your red hot pokers may not have a chance to grow to maturity. If you are starting your red hot pokers indoors then you might be able to get away with starting them a little bit earlier.

Last Frost Date

In Alpharetta the average date of last frost happens on April 15. You can expect an average low temperature of 5°F in the coldest months of winter.

Always keep in mind that the actual date of last frost may not be accurate from year to year because it is based on the USDA zone info for Alpharetta and it can change quite a bit from year to year. Half of the time in Alpharetta last frost occurs after April 15 so make sure that you are ready to protect your red hot pokers if you have a late frost.
